Crunching the Numbers: Real‑World Scenarios

Imagine you deposit £200 and chase a 30‑day promotion that promises 50 “free” spins on a high‑volatility slot like Book of Dead. The average RTP of that game sits at 96.21 %, meaning each spin statistically returns £96.21 for every £100 wagered. Multiply that by 50 and you get an expected return of roughly £96, not the £100 you might naïvely anticipate.
